The Three Ways to Check a Gift Card Balance
No matter which brand issued your card, you’ll generally have three options.
- Online. Most brands have a dedicated balance check page on their website. You’ll typically enter the card number and PIN, found on the back of the card, often under a scratch off panel.
- By phone. Look for a toll free number printed on the back of the card. Automated systems can read your balance back to you in under a minute.
- In person. Any cashier at the issuing store, or for restaurant cards, at the counter, can scan the card and tell you the balance instantly.
Some brands also let you check through their mobile app, which is often the most convenient option if you already have it installed.

Checking Balances on Prepaid Network Cards
Prepaid cards issued by payment networks work a little differently from store branded cards since they aren’t tied to one retailer.
Visa gift card balance. Since Visa gift cards are issued by many different banks, the balance check process depends on who issued yours. Check the back of the card for the issuer’s name and website, or call the number printed there.
Mastercard gift card balance. Similarly, check the issuer information on the back of the card for the correct balance check website or phone number.
Amex gift card balance. American Express has its own dedicated balance check tool. Whether you search “amex gift card balance” or american express gift card balance, you’ll land on the same site. Just enter your card number and security code.
Vanilla gift card balance. Vanilla branded prepaid cards, a popular general purpose gift card brand, can be checked at the Vanilla Gift balance page using the card number, expiration date, and security code.

General Tips for Checking Any Gift Card Balance
Keep your receipt. If a card is ever lost, stolen, or drained by fraud, your receipt is often required to get help.
Register the card if the option exists. Some brands let you link a physical gift card to an online account, which protects the balance if the card itself is lost.
Watch for expiration dates and fees. Store branded cards in the U.S. generally can’t expire for at least five years by federal law, but some prepaid network cards charge inactivity fees after a period of non use. Checking your balance periodically helps you catch this before you lose value.
Be wary of phishing. Only check your gift card balance through the official website or app of the brand. Scam sites that mimic balance checkers are a common way for fraudsters to steal card numbers and PINs.
